Compare and contrast the nitrogen and phosphorus cycle

Phosphorus is important in living organisms as it helps in building the nucleotides and also the ATPs whereas nitrogen is an important component for the formation of amino acids and nucleotides .Inorganic Phosphorus is mainly found in soil and water which is assimilated through plants and algaes into their cells and converted to organic phosphorous and then transferred to other animals when they consumes these plants or algaes. In the other hand the our atmosphere is mainly composed of nitrogen (about 78%) but this can not be used directly by the living organisms so it has to be fixed and converted to ammonia by some free living and symbiotic bacteria and then it cycles through different living organisms converting itself to different chemical forms.After the completion of both the cycles both nitrogen and phosphorus are taken back to the atmosphere by denitrifying and decomposer bacterias. But the Phosphorus cycle mainly differs from the nitrogen as it does not undergo any gaseous phases like nitrogen cycle.
